Northrop Grumman Space Systems is seeking a Staff Software Signal Processing Engineer to join our team supporting a radar program in Colorado Springs, Colorado. In this staff-level role, you will provide technical leadership for the development of advanced radar digital signal processing software in support of identification and tracking of objects in geosynchronous orbit. You will act as a senior technical authority for radar DSP software—guiding architecture, design decisions, and implementation approaches across the team—while remaining hands-on with code and technical problem solving.

Job responsibilities will include, but are not limited to, the following:

  • Serve as a technical leader and subject-matter expert for radar digital signal processing software, providing guidance on system architecture, algorithm selection, implementation strategies, and performance optimization.

  • Design, develop, document, test, and debug complex applications software and software systems that contain logical and mathematical solutions, with particular emphasis on high‑performance radar DSP pipelines.

  • Lead multidisciplinary research and collaborate closely with systems, hardware, and equipment designers to plan, design, develop, and utilize electronic data processing systems for mission and product software.

  • Work with stakeholders to determine computer user and mission needs; analyze system capabilities to resolve problems on program intent, output requirements, input data acquisition, programming techniques, and controls; prepare operating instructions and technical documentation.

  • Guide the design and development of compilers, utility programs, and/or supporting infrastructure where needed to enable scalable signal processing workflows.

  • Provide mentorship and technical direction to other engineers, including code reviews, design reviews, and coaching on best practices for performance, reliability, and maintainability.

  • Demonstrated experience developing and optimizing radar signal processing algorithms and pipelines (DSP), including use of common engineering toolchains such as DSP System Toolbox / Signal Processing Toolbox / Phased Array System toolsets.

  • Demonstrated experience with GPGPU acceleration (e.g., CUDA) for performance‑critical signal processing and/or analytics workloads, including profiling, optimization, and balancing CPU/GPU resources.

  • Experience using AI‑enabled engineering tooling (e.g., an AI coding assistant) to accelerate development tasks such as code explanation, refactoring, and test generation—while maintaining clear engineer accountability for reviewed code and technical decisions.

Preferred Qualifications:

  • Able to explain how to process a radar signal to generate a Range–Doppler Map.

  • Describe the process of using a sparse array to accomplish beamforming.

  • Discuss the concept of loss budgets and system tradeoffs.

  • Explain the application of calibration for a distributed system.

  • C++ expertise: Strong knowledge of real‑time processing, current C++ standards, and modern C++ techniques and patterns for high‑performance, maintainable code.

  • CUDA expertise: Deep understanding of the benefits and constraints of running signal processing code on GPGPUs; familiarity with cuFFT and/or cuSignal; experience with MatX preferred but not required.

  • Functional familiarity with Matlab and Python for signal processing, prototyping, and data analysis.

  • Self‑starter and technical leader: Able to take minimal direction, quickly learn complex systems, and independently drive solutions. Approaches every story with the broader system in mind—identifying defects, optimizations, and architectural implications along the way. Comfortable influencing designs across teams and defending technical decisions to stakeholders.

  • Experience writing and implementing signal processing algorithms is expected; at the staff level, candidates should additionally demonstrate the ability to own system‑level DSP architectures, make trade studies, and lead others in implementing robust, scalable solutions.
